New Delhi: Sunrisers Hyderabad skipper David Warner butchered the Gujarat Lions bowlers with unbeaten 58-balls 93-runs innings and helped SRH beat GL by 4 wickets in the Qualifier 2 of IPL 2016 here on Friday night at the Feroz Shah Kotla stadium.

With this spectacular win, SRH registered themselves for the finals of the Indian Premiere League, where they will clash with Virat Kohli’s Royal Challengers Bangalore.

If Warner’s knock was a pure class, then Bipul Sharma’s cameo of 27 runs off just 11 balls with 3 sixes was audacious.

Previously, with Aaron Finch 32-balls 50-runs knock, GL set a decent total of 162 runs against Warner and brigade.

SRH bowlers Bhuneshwar Kumar continued his good form with bowling figures 4-0-27-2.

Ben Cutting also impressed as bagged two important wickets of Smith and Finch.

Brief Score-

Gujarat Lions- Finch 50, McCullum 32; Bhuvneshwar 2/27, Cutting 2/20

Sunrisers Hyderabad- Warner 93, Bipul 27; Shivil Kaushik 2/22
